Check for 400+ advanced grammar … WebJan 6, 2024 · Formatting Captions. An explanation of captions can be found starting at 3.21 (p.136+) in the CMOS 17E. Or look online. Captions should be capitalized using sentence case. Captions appear outside, and usually below, the illustration. Titles for paintings, drawings, photographs, statues, and books will be italicized and in title case.

Try Citation Machine® Plus! can i get a grant for central heatingWebTo cite an image found through Google using the image-search function or through searching Google Images, identify the website where the image was originally posted. Cite the image as though you found it on the original website where it was posted.
